Course Details

• Understanding Inclusive Workplace Culture: An overview of the concept, benefits, and best practices for creating a more inclusive workplace.
•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ion (DEI): A deep dive into the three pillars of DEI, their importance, and strategies for implementing them in the workplace.
• Unconscious Bias Training: Techniques for recognizing and addressing unconscious biases that can hinder workplace diversity and inclusion.
• Accessibility and Accommodation: Understanding the legal requirements and best practices for accommodating employees with disabilities and creating a more accessible workplace.
• Inclusive Hiring Practices: Strategies for attracting and retaining a diverse workforce, including inclusive job postings, interviewing techniques, and onboarding processes.
• Cultural Competence: Developing the skills and knowledge needed to interact effectively with people from different cultural backgrounds, including communication, problem-solving, and decision-making skills.
• Employee Resource Groups (ERGs): An exploration of the role of ERGs in promoting workplace diversity and inclusion, including their benefits, challenges, and best practices.
• Metrics and Analytics: Tools and techniques for measuring and tracking workplace diversity and inclusion, including data collection, analysis, and reporting.
• Creating a Speak-Up Culture: Strategies for encouraging employees to speak up about issues related to diversity, equity, and inclusion, and addressing any concerns or complaints that arise.
